BRANCH NAMED TO

PRO FOOTBALL HALL OF FAME


WCJC alumnus Clifford Branch was recently named to the Pro Football Hall of Fame. Branch, who passed away in 2019, played football and ran track for WCJC in the late 1960s before attending the University of Colorado. He was drafted by the Oakland Raiders and played in three Super Bowls. WCJC Athletic Director Keith Case, pictured above, and former AD Gene Bahnsen attended the Hall of Fame ceremony in Canton, Ohio. Branch was named to the WCJC Hall of Fame in 2021.

PIONEERS MAKE BIG LEAGUES

Two former members of the WCJC Pioneers baseball team were earlier this year selected in the Major League Baseball draft. Ryan Jennings (pictured above) from New Braunfels pitched for WCJC from Fall 2017 to Spring 2019 and transferred to Louisiana Tech University. He was selected in the 4th round by the Toronto Blue Jays. Cameron Foster (below) is from Richmond and pitched for WCJC from Fall 2017 to Spring 2019. He transferred to McNeese State University and was selected in the 14th round by the New York Mets.

CAR SAFETY SEAT EVENT

WCJC students and staff teamed up with the Texas Department of Transportation and the Wharton Police Department to host a car safety seat event at the Wharton campus. A total of 42 seats were checked, with 34 replacement seats issued free of charge.
